House
is a Georgian Palladian house between and Ballymore Eustace near the Blessington Lakes in , . The house was designed by Richard Castle for Joseph Leeson, 1st Earl of Milltown and built between 1741 and 1755. is situated 4 km northeast of Silverhill.

Village
is a small village in western , . The name 'Valleymount' does not appear before 1839. Previously, the village was known as 'the Cross of Ballymore' or simply 'the Cross', with 'cross' referring to land belonging to the church. is situated 5 km east of Silverhill.
